What this company does

Trupanion, Inc. provides medical insurance for cats and dogs in the United States, Canada, and certain countries in Continental Europe. As of December 31, 2025, the company employed 1,121 people across the U.S., Canada and Europe. It operates in two reporting segments, a subscription business and an other business. Within the subscription business segment, it generates revenue primarily through insurance premiums, referred to as subscription payments, from direct-to-consumer products. Within its subscription business, it also provides "Powered by Trupanion" products marketed by third parties, the Furkin and PHI Direct brands in Canada, and a Trupanion-branded product in Germany and Switzerland. The company was founded in Canada in 2000 as Vetinsurance Ltd. In 2013, it formally changed its name to Trupanion, Inc.
